Alabama Hires Former Michigan Position Coach Ahead Of Rose Bowl Matchup

George Helow spent two years working as part of Jim Harbaugh's staff in Ann Arbor, and now he'll assist the Crimson Tide as the prepare for the Wolverines in the Rose Bowl.

Not surprisingly, Nick Saban is doing everything he can to make sure Alabama is prepared for its upcoming Rose Bowl matchup with Michigan. 

The No. 1 ranked Wolverines enter the contest with one of the nations top defensive units in the country, and Saban knows it will present a massive challenge for the Crimson Tide in the CFP Semifinal game. One of the ways Saban is helping his team to prepare is by hiring a former member of Harbaugh's staff, George Helow. 

Helow spent two years working with Harbaugh in Ann Arbor as a linebackers coach at Michigan (2021-22).

It is expected that Helow will begin his work with the Crimson Tide immediately, and there's no doubt that Saban and Co. will be tapping into his knowledge and experience in working with the Michigan defense. 

It's worth noting that Helow began his coaching career at Alabama back in 2012, assisting then-defensive coordinator Kirby Smart as part of Nick Saban's staff.
